Our Mission

A world where no one ages alone — where connection is a community responsibility and a shared joy.

​

Senior Companion Collective is dedicated to combating isolation and loneliness among older adults. Our nonprofit connects seniors with compassionate volunteers and families, ensuring dignity, connection, and a sense of community while celebrating each elder's unique life story. We believe that every elderly individual deserves companionship and respect.

Our Programs

Practical support, deep connection, and meaningful community.

community-activity-Cm9Vm6V2_edited.jpg

"Connection shouldn't depend on luck — we build comprehensive systems so no one ages alone."
— Senior Companion Collective

-post-ai-image-700.png

Companion

Visits

One-on-one visits: conversation, walks, joy, and presence.
Volunteers are trained and thoughtfully matched.

Kids Playing Treasure Hunt

Companion Kids Collective 

Families + kids building intergenerational connection through letters, visits, crafts, & shared time.

Close up of teddy bear in arms of child. Happy smiling little girl kid holding, hugging to

Cuddle

Collective

Gently-loved stuffed animals & GrandPals Bears delivered with love and dignity.

Home-About Us-2.jpg

Community & Faith Partnerships

We help churches, senior communities, and neighborhoods build circles of care.
